Frequently Asked Questions about Hollins Roanoke City Apartments with Swimming Pool

How much is the average rent for Hollins Roanoke City Apartments with Swimming Pool?

The average rent for a Apartment in Hollins Roanoke City with Swimming Pool is $2,009.

What is the largest Hollins Roanoke City Apartment for rent with Swimming Pool?

Today's Apartment with Swimming Pool and the most square footage in Hollins Roanoke City is a 1,572 square feet unit starting from $1,545 at East Pointe Luxury Apartments.

What is the average size for Hollins Roanoke City Apartments for rent with Swimming Pool?

The average size for a rental with Swimming Pool in Hollins Roanoke City is currently at 702 sq ft.
